Economic Development

To: __L. Wilshire, President
From: T. Cummings, Director
Ce: Members of the Board of Aldermen

Date: June 9, 2022
Re: Communication — Approval & Place on File A Contract for Professional Engineering

Services related to the Nashua Downtown Riverfront Implementation Project with H.L. Turner
Group

The Tax Increment Financing Development Program and Financing Plan adopted by the Board
through the passage of O-18 -006, states that the City Economic Development Director shall be
the Administrator of the District and shall have the power to, inter alia, “negotiate and sign,
upon the approval of the Board of Aldermen, any contracts relative to the design, engineering,
construction, or operations of any phase or component of the activities proposed under this
Plan.”

A copy of the Professional Engineering Services Contract related to the Nashua Downtown
Riverfront Implementation Project with H.L. Turner Group, Inc., along with Exhibits outlining
the scope and basis for fees as previously approved is attached. As shown the contract is the
City’s standard Professional Engineer services contract.

It was decided to break the work up into a phased approach where prior authorization for specific
tasks will be required. The first phase will be putting specific detail on the cantilevered
boardwalks and a Purchase Order will be issued for $350,000.00 to H.L. Turner for their design
services. It is anticipated that as work is completed additional authorization would occur. The
total contract is for $404,340.00 and the source of funds is the TIF account created to implement
the downtown riverfront project.
